In hospital settings, plasma vaporization electrodes are a cornerstone of minimally invasive surgeries, particularly in urology, gynecology, and general surgery. Their ability to precisely vaporize tissues without causing extensive collateral damage has revolutionized surgical procedures, ensuring faster recovery times and enhanced patient satisfaction. Hospitals are increasingly adopting these electrodes to cater to the rising demand for outpatient and day-care surgeries, driven by the growing preference for less invasive procedures. The widespread integration of plasma vaporization electrodes into advanced surgical suites underscores their importance in modern healthcare delivery.
Moreover, the cost-effectiveness and operational efficiency of these electrodes align with hospitals' objectives to optimize healthcare delivery while minimizing complications. By reducing surgical downtime and improving precision, they enable medical professionals to perform complex procedures with greater confidence. This has led to a surge in demand for plasma vaporization electrodes, further driving innovation and enhancing the market's growth potential within hospital settings.

Q1: What are plasma vaporization electrodes?
Plasma vaporization electrodes are surgical instruments designed to perform precise tissue removal with minimal invasiveness, commonly used in medical procedures.
Q2: Which industries utilize plasma vaporization electrodes?
The primary industries include hospitals, laboratories, clinics, and other specialized healthcare facilities.
Q3: Why are plasma vaporization electrodes preferred in surgeries?
They offer high precision, reduced collateral damage, and quicker patient recovery, making them ideal for modern surgical techniques.
Q4: What are the key trends in the plasma vaporization electrode market?
Key trends include advancements in electrode technology, growing demand for minimally invasive surgeries, and the adoption of AI-assisted tools.
Q5: Are plasma vaporization electrodes reusable?
While some are reusable with proper sterilization, others are designed as single-use to ensure safety and hygiene.
Q6: What challenges does the market face?
Challenges include high costs of advanced electrodes and limited adoption in underdeveloped healthcare markets.
Q7: What opportunities exist in emerging markets?
Expanding healthcare infrastructure and government investments in emerging economies present significant growth opportunities.
Q8: How do plasma vaporization electrodes contribute to medical research?
They enable precise tissue manipulation and analysis, aiding in advanced research and the development of innovative medical solutions.
Q9: What factors drive the demand for plasma vaporization electrodes?
Factors include rising chronic conditions, demand for minimally invasive procedures, and technological advancements in healthcare.
Q10: Are plasma vaporization electrodes compatible with robotic surgeries?
Yes, they are increasingly integrated into robotic surgical systems for enhanced precision and efficiency.
